Zain Bahrain, the most innovative operator in the Kingdom of Bahrain, has signed an agreement with Startup Bahrain with an aim to support strengthen the reach of the operator to Bahraini entrepreneurs as per the company’s strategy. 

Startup is Bahrain's first independent digital publication for startup companies and entrepreneurs. Readers rely on its interactive, educational and inspirational content to help start and grow their business. 

Zain Bahrain's partnership represents an innovative step in connecting entrepreneurs and the entities seeking to empower them. The partnership also includes Zain Bahrain’s participation in the Startup Mornings, a monthly meet for entrepreneurs organized by the magazine. 

“To keep up with Zain Bahrain’s efforts to continuously support enterprises; we are extremely proud to partner up with Startup Bahrain,” said Samya Hussain Corporate Communication Manager from Zain Bahrain.

“Through this partnership we will provide products and services that are tailor-made to fit the needs of young entrepreneurs and SMEs including mobile, broadband and enterprise services, this partnership will enable and develop young Bahraini entrepreneurs to achieve their goals and become effective members of Bahrain's economy. We truly believe in them and fully support them," She added.

Background Information

Zain

Zain is the pioneer of mobile telecommunications in the Middle East. We began life in 1983 in Kuwait as the region’s first mobile operator, and since the initiation of our expansion strategy in 2003, we have expanded rapidly. Today, we are a leading mobile voice and data services operator with a commercial footprint in 8 Middle Eastern and Africa countries with a workforce of over 6,000 providing a comprehensive range of mobile voice and data services to over 50 million active individual and business customers as of March 31, 2019.
